wordpress 5.4 に上げるとファビコンがつく・・・ 消したい

というこことで、ファビコン消したいマンです。

で、ざっと検索して試したのがこれ。

add_action( 'do_faviconico', function() {
//Check for icon with no default value
if ( $icon = get_site_icon_url( 32 ) ) {
//Show the icon
wp_redirect( $icon );
} else {
//Show nothing
header( 'Content-Type: image/vnd.microsoft.icon' );
}
exit;
} );

参照元・・

https://gist.github.com/webdados/a7702e588070f9a1cfa12dff89b3573c

なるほど、 do_favicon っていう新しいwpの関数がやってんのか。ファビコンない場合ワードプレスの基本ファビコンを出すのかな。

で、設定があれば今まで通りファビコン出して、空の場合は基本のファビコンを出すやつを上書きして、空イメージ?を返すと・・・

ってことで適当にfunctions.php に記載。

しかし変わらず…

試しに一度適当なファビコンを持ってきて入れ替え後、また消すなど試しても駄目。

そういや、昔からファビコンは履歴が変な感じで残ってたなと思って調べると有りました。

とりあえずchromeで試し

chromeのファビコン履歴削除方法です↓

https://qiita.com/chocodoughnut/items/691a4a768124028bedb5

functions.phpに記載後、これを試すとファビコン表示されなくなりました。

バージョン上げたらすぐ書き足さないといかんなー。

余計なことを・・・いやファビコンつくってりゃ良かったんですけどね。